Factors influencing moving costs from Sioux Falls to Idaho
The cost of Sioux Falls movers will depend on:
- Move size: How much stuff you’re bringing and the size and layout of your place will directly affect your moving costs.
- Time of year: Moving in the summer in Sioux Falls usually means higher prices, since that's peak season for movers.
- DIY vs. professional mover: Going the DIY route can save money, but expect more hassle and effort than if you hire professional movers.

Other considerations when moving to Idaho from Sioux Falls
When relocating from Sioux Falls to Idaho, a few details are worth keeping in mind to avoid last-minute hiccups. Beyond choosing a mover and packing your belongings, it’s helpful to consider local rules, permit requirements, and other practical factors that could impact your move.
- Truck parking permits: Some cities ask for parking permits when you’re using a moving truck or large vehicle. Check in advance to see if you’ll need a permit for your move.
- State licensing: In Idaho, in-state movers are regulated by and must register with the Idaho Transportation Department. In cases of unresolvable disputes with local movers, they may help. Double-check that your moving company is fully licensed before you hire them.
- State regulator: You can check a Idaho moving license anytime on the state’s official regulatory website.
- Moving permits: There’s no need for a moving permit in Idaho, but be sure to look up local parking rules before moving day.
- Change of address: Be sure to fill out your USPS change of address form at least a week before your move. You can set your official move date so your mail is forwarded to Idaho without any hiccups. Start here.
- Moving insurance: Insurance requirements vary by state, so be sure to review the regulations where you live. Choose cost-free Released Value Protection for minimal coverage, provided by movers at no extra charge. With liability capped at 60 cents per pound per article, consider alternative coverage options from your selected moving company or explore third-party insurance for full value protection.

FAQs
How long does a move from Sioux Falls to Idaho take?
Curious about how long it’ll take to move from Sioux Falls, SD to Idaho? Most moves on this route usually take two to eight days, depending on your service. Just a heads up. Moving during the hectic summer season might leave you open to delays.
To keep your move on track and steer clear of delays, be sure to ask about the delivery timeline before you book your movers.
